|
@@ -27,7 +27,10 @@
|
|
<div class="main" v-show="pageType == 1 ? true : false">
|
|
<div class="main" v-show="pageType == 1 ? true : false">
|
|
<div class="swiperBox">
|
|
<div class="swiperBox">
|
|
<!--年级排名开始-->
|
|
<!--年级排名开始-->
|
|
- <swiper ref="refSwiper" :slides-per-view="3" :slides-per-group="3" :space-between="10">
|
|
|
|
|
|
+ <swiper ref="refSwiper" :slides-per-view="3" :slides-per-group="3" :space-between="10" :modules="[Navigation]" :navigation="{
|
|
|
|
+ prevEl: '.swiper-btn-left',
|
|
|
|
+ nextEl: '.swiper-btn-right',
|
|
|
|
+ }">
|
|
<swiper-slide v-for="(item, index) in gradeData" :key="index">
|
|
<swiper-slide v-for="(item, index) in gradeData" :key="index">
|
|
<div class="item">
|
|
<div class="item">
|
|
<div class="gradeTitle">{{ item.label }}</div>
|
|
<div class="gradeTitle">{{ item.label }}</div>
|
|
@@ -65,10 +68,10 @@
|
|
</swiper>
|
|
</swiper>
|
|
<!-- 如果需要导航按钮 -->
|
|
<!-- 如果需要导航按钮 -->
|
|
<div class="swiper-button-prev swiper-btn swiper-btn-left" slot="button-prev" @click="getStopPlaying()"
|
|
<div class="swiper-button-prev swiper-btn swiper-btn-left" slot="button-prev" @click="getStopPlaying()"
|
|
- v-if="gradeData.length > 3">
|
|
|
|
|
|
+ v-show="gradeData.length > 3">
|
|
</div>
|
|
</div>
|
|
<div class="swiper-button-next swiper-btn swiper-btn-right" slot="button-next" @click="getStopPlaying()"
|
|
<div class="swiper-button-next swiper-btn swiper-btn-right" slot="button-next" @click="getStopPlaying()"
|
|
- v-if="gradeData.length > 3">
|
|
|
|
|
|
+ v-show="gradeData.length > 3">
|
|
</div>
|
|
</div>
|
|
<!--年级排名结束-->
|
|
<!--年级排名结束-->
|
|
</div>
|
|
</div>
|
|
@@ -176,6 +179,7 @@
|
|
|
|
|
|
<script setup name="Ranking" lang="ts">
|
|
<script setup name="Ranking" lang="ts">
|
|
import { Swiper, SwiperSlide } from 'swiper/vue';
|
|
import { Swiper, SwiperSlide } from 'swiper/vue';
|
|
|
|
+import { Navigation } from 'swiper/modules';
|
|
import dataDictionary from "@/utils/dataDictionary"
|
|
import dataDictionary from "@/utils/dataDictionary"
|
|
import 'dayjs/locale/zh-cn'
|
|
import 'dayjs/locale/zh-cn'
|
|
import dayjs from 'dayjs'
|
|
import dayjs from 'dayjs'
|